Output 20307bf77c366ef672e08e665492379c8d587bb01d9d1dafd3ed88f424fc5efb:2

value
23416673920504
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c81e6b95496a2d774e8b9eec43414ed70a94336 OP_EQUAL
address
9saQPPZjXMSuZLRQeyWHkGBoJhdP6U7M6J
transaction
20307bf77c366ef672e08e665492379c8d587bb01d9d1dafd3ed88f424fc5efb